Giants' Jason Pierre-Paul released from hospital: report

Ten days after injuries suffered during a Fourth of July fireworks accident led to the amputation of his right index finger, Giants defensive end Jason Pierre-Paul is reportedly out of the hospital.

NFL Network reported Tuesday that the 26-year-old has been discharged from Jackson Memorial Hospital in Miami, where Pierre-Paul had been since July 4. A hospital spokeswoman told the Daily News there was "no information" to provide when asked if Pierre-Paul had been released, but an operator at the hospital said his name was not "in the system" which means he's no longer there.
